Meet Turget Balikci who founded Bella Luna in 1988. The Turkish restaurateur has successfully developed 20 European-influenced and Mediterranean-inspired restaurants including the former Diva on West Broadway and his acclaimed Upper West Side Mediterranean spot, Bodrum.

Angela Noll has created the fine wine list for Bella Luna, the popular Italian restaurant on the Upper West Side. She joined the Bella Luna staff in November of 2015 at the original location before overseeing the renovation and reopening in late January of 2017. New Edgecliff Theatre closes its 2011-2012 season with a return to the work of Neil LaBute. "reasons to be pretty" is one of the "Beauty Trilogy" of plays he wrote over a ten year period concerning our culture's fixation with vanity and physical attractiveness - the other two being "The Shape of Things" and "Fat Pig" (NET produced "Fat Pig" in 2007).

New Edgecliff Theatre today announced an exciting addition to NET's performance line up with the regional premiere of Conor McPherson's "St. Nicholas". This chilling one-man show features NET Executive Director Michael Shooner and is directed by Brian Robertson. "St. Nicholas" will run in NET's newly-created major production slot, Feb. 23-March 10.
